What does an entry data engineer do?

An Entry Data Engineer is responsible for assisting in the design, development, and maintenance of data pipelines and databases. They work with raw data, helping to clean, organize, and prepare it for analysis by more senior engineers or data scientists. Their tasks often include writing basic SQL queries, automating data collection processes, and supporting data quality initiatives. Entry-level data engineers typically work under the guidance of more experienced team members to learn best practices and develop their technical skills.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as an entry data engineer?

To thrive as an Entry Data Engineer, you need a solid understanding of programming (often Python or SQL), data structures, and database fundamentals, typically supported by a relevant degree in computer science or a related field. Familiarity with ETL tools, cloud data platforms (such as AWS or Azure), and version control systems like Git is commonly required. Strong analytical thinking, attention to detail, and effective communication help you collaborate with teams and troubleshoot data issues. These skills are crucial to ensure high-quality, efficient data pipelines and enable data-driven decision-making within organizations.

What are some common challenges faced by entry data engineers during their first year on the job?

Entry-level data engineers often encounter challenges such as learning new data pipeline tools, understanding complex legacy systems, and adapting to the fast pace of data-driven environments. Balancing requests from multiple stakeholders and ensuring data accuracy can also be demanding, especially when dealing with large datasets. However, most teams provide mentorship and training to help new hires get up to speed, and collaboration with experienced engineers is encouraged to support skill development.

What is the difference between Entry Data Engineer vs Data Analyst?

AspectEntry Data EngineerData Analyst
Required CredentialsBachelor's in CS, IT, or related field; knowledge of SQL, Python, ETL toolsBachelor's in Statistics, Math, or related; proficiency in Excel, SQL, visualization tools
Work EnvironmentData engineering teams, cloud platforms, data warehousesBusiness units, reporting teams, data visualization tools
Employer & Industry UsageTech companies, finance, healthcare, e-commerceMarketing, finance, consulting, retail

Entry Data Engineers focus on building and maintaining data pipelines and infrastructure, while Data Analysts interpret data to generate insights. Both roles require SQL and data handling skills, but Data Engineers typically work more on data architecture, whereas Data Analysts focus on analysis and reporting.
